All You Need To Know About Various Types Of Braces in Thousand Oaks

There are different forms of braces offered in Thousand Oaks, each with several benefits depending on your requirements. For correctiyng a whole lot of dental issues, including severe overcrowding or bite problems, traditional metal braces are usually the most affordable and effective, long-term solution. These consist of metal brackets fixed to your teeth, with a wire moving these gradually to their correct positions.

If you want a more discreet option, ceramic braces are similar to metal braces, but comprise clear or tooth-coloured materials, allowing them to become less visible. Ceramic braces are a great option for adults or teens who want the benefits of traditional braces without the metal wire and brackets showing.

For even more discreet orthodontic treatment, Invisalign is also another popular option. These transparent aligners are customised to cover your teeth and gradually align them. Invisalign is easily removable for eating, drinking, and cleaning, making it much more convenient than fixed braces. Invisalign works best for patients who have mild to moderate alignment problems.

What to Consider When Choosing Braces in Thousand Oaks

If you are not sure which braces option is right for you, there are a few factors that you should consider. The first thing you should ask yourself is how serious your dental issues are. Conventional metal braces are generally the superior option for complex situations, such as severe crowding or misaligned bites. For less severe problems, clear aligners (Invisalign) may be a better fit.

Treatment time is another key factor. While traditional braces are a bit of a longer commitment, given the wires and brackets that require adjustment, clear aligners can actually provide quicker results. The budget also influences the decision as clear aligners and ceramic braces are quite costly in comparison to traditional metal braces. Numerous Thousand Oaks orthodontic practices provide payment plan options to make getting treatment more affordable.
